
The club is happy to announce Tim Buxton and Jamie Hodgetts as coaches for the Premier Development side in 2022.
The Premier Development side has been one of the club’s most successful senior teams in recent years, winning the competition in 2015 and 2017. The PD team is a very important part of the club.
Direct of Rugby Grant ‘Boof’ Henson said the club is lucky to have Timmy and Jamie onboard with this team for next season.
“We know these guys work well together so we’re excited to see what they achieve with the prem d’s next year.”
A Pakuranga centurion, Tim is a stalwart at the club and after hanging up the boots he began coaching and has been involved with Under 20s, Under 21s and premier development.
“I’m looking forward to building a great team culture next year and a strong team to take on the competition,” said Tim.
Jamie joined the club two years ago and has over a decade’s coaching experience. He has premier coaching experience at both College Rifles and Manukau Rovers but is now a proud ranga man.
“The best thing about Pakuranga is the community and family vibe. Everyone genuinely loves playing for the club, the majority come from the local catchment and know each other from their school days which means culture and bonds are formed quickly,” said Jamie.
The Premier Development team finished second in 2021
